At its core, a no deposit bonus is exactly what the name suggests — a reward that does not require you to make a financial commitment. You sign up, you verify your account, and suddenly you have a small balance or a set of free spins waiting for you. The beauty here is that you can test the waters, explore the game library, and get a feel for the platform’s atmosphere without any upfront cost. For many, this is the perfect way to decide whether a particular casino aligns with their preferences.

However, it is crucial to approach these offers with a balanced perspective. They are not simply free money handed out without strings attached. Every no deposit bonus comes with its own set of conditions, commonly referred to as wagering requirements. These stipulate how many times you must play through the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. Understanding these terms is the essential first step to turning a free chip into real cash.

How the No Deposit Offer Typically Works

When you land on a page offering a no deposit bonus, the process usually follows a straightforward path. After completing the registration form and confirming your email address, the bonus is credited automatically or via a promotional code. You might receive a fixed amount of credit, such as $10 or $20, or a batch of free spins on a popular slot title. The variety keeps things interesting, but the underlying principle remains the same: you get a chance to play without depositing.

One of the most common pitfalls is neglecting to read the fine print. For instance, some bonuses cap the maximum win you can withdraw from the free play, or they restrict which games contribute to the wagering requirement. Slots usually count 100%, but table games might contribute only a fraction. This is where strategic game selection becomes vital. Knowing which games to play can significantly affect your odds of meeting the requirements.

Key Features to Look For

Not all no deposit bonuses are created equal. To help you distinguish a generous offer from a mediocre one, here are the main aspects to consider:

  • Wagering requirements — Look for figures between 30x and 50x; anything above 60x makes it very difficult to profit.
  • Maximum cashout limit — Some offers cap your withdrawal at $50 or $100, even if you win more.
  • Game contribution percentages — Ensure your chosen slot titles count fully toward the playthrough.
  • Time frame — Most bonuses expire within 7 to 14 days; plan your play accordingly.
  • Eligible games — Free spins are often tied to a specific slot, so check if it suits your style.

Smart Strategies for No Deposit Play

Playing with a no deposit bonus requires a different mindset than playing with your own funds. Since you are not risking anything, the temptation is to spin recklessly. Instead, approach this as a low-pressure trial run. Focus on games with high Return to Player (RTP) percentages, as they statistically return more of your wagered amount over time. While no strategy guarantees a win, choosing slots with RTP above 96% can stretch your playtime and increase your chances of meeting the wagering target.

Another smart move is to keep track of your progress. Many platforms display your remaining wagering requirement in your account dashboard. Use this information to pace yourself. If you are close to the limit, consider switching to a lower volatility slot to preserve your balance. Patience is an underrated asset in this context.
